Service Description:
|
Short term relief services for children and adults with intellectual disabilities
In-Centre - Overnight program with 24-hour support and assistance with personal care, daily living routines and leisure opportunities
Activity Night - Offers young adults 18 years and older a night out each week to enjoy some fun and friendship * program operates Wed evenings from Sep-Jun
Saturday Hangouts - Offers adults 18 years and older the opportunity to "hang out" with friends and enjoy some weekend fun * program operates 2 Saturdays per month
Adult Day Program - Offered Mon-Fri for adults who have graduated high school and are looking for meaningful day supports * provides education, leisure, and life skills opportunities * individualized/enhanced supports available
Autism Respite - Saturday programs, Summer Teen Camp, and overnight weekend respite for children and youth 5 to 17 years with a diagnosis of Autism Spectrum Disorder
Sibshops - Workshops for children/youth who have a brother or sister with special needs * recreational and therapeutic activities * no cost for workshop but pre-registration is required
